What Is a Petabyte?
A petabyte is 1,000 terabytes or 1,000,000,000,000,000 bytes. Used for large-scale enterprise and cloud storage. Check out our Yottabytes to Exabytes converter.
The petabyte is a SI decimal unit of digital information storage. It uses base 1,000 following the SI (International System of Units) standard. Try the Gibibits Per Second to Megabits Per Second calculator.

What Is a Tebibit?
A tebibit is 1,024 gibibits or 2^40 bits. The binary equivalent of terabit. Related: Kibibytes to Tebibits conversion.
